Banks today face a persistent structural challenge. While most everyday transactions have shifted to mobile applications, the physical branch remains essential for trust, onboarding, and high-value customer relationships.
Yet many branches still operate with outdated service models that depend heavily on manual processes, staff-assisted transactions, and long waiting times. This gap has driven rising operational costs and declining in-branch satisfaction—particularly when customers visit branches for routine services that could be completed instantly through automation.
In 2026, leading banks are addressing this challenge by redesigning their branches around self-service automation. A modern Smart Bank Branch is no longer built around counters and queues. Instead, it is designed to migrate high-volume transactions away from staff and into secure, automated self-service environments.
At the heart of this transformation is a simple but powerful principle: If a transaction can be completed instantly and securely, it should not require human intervention.
Such as instant debit card issuance, card replacement, PIN reset, KYC updates, document verification, and basic account services are handled through advanced self-service kiosks.
Bank branch employees are no longer occupied with repetitive operational tasks. Instead, they focus on advisory services, relationship management, and complex financial consultations.
Bank customers no longer visit the branch to “wait their turn.” They visit to complete a task—often within minutes.
Card issuance and collection remain among the most common reasons customers visit bank branches. Traditionally, this process required multiple in-branch steps, back-office dependency, and long turnaround times—often forcing customers to return more than once.
In a smart self-service branch, card issuance and collection become fully automated and customer-driven. Customers can apply for a new card through the bank’s mobile banking application or website, then visit the branch at their convenience to collect the card from a self-service machine—without waiting or staff assistance.
Customers authenticate themselves at the self-service machine using secure identity verification (biometric or ID-based). The machine instantly prints, encodes, and dispenses a personalized debit or prepaid card. PIN setup and activation are completed on the spot.
The entire collection and issuance process takes only minutes—delivering true anytime access while eliminating operational strain on branch staff.
While self-service remains the foundation of the smart bank branch, AI plays a supportive—yet essential—role by orchestrating interactions across the bank’s mobile app and in-branch self-service kiosks. Embedded AI assistants understand user intent from the first interaction, guiding customers step by step through available services and clearly identifying which requests can be completed instantly via self-service and which require human assistance.
Based on this understanding, the AI seamlessly triggers actions across enterprise systems—such as initiating instant card issuance, booking a service flow, or preparing customer context in advance. When human support is needed, AI ensures a smooth and uninterrupted handoff to live staff—either on-site or remotely—without forcing customers to repeat information.
This approach preserves human expertise where it matters most, while eliminating unnecessary dependency on staff for routine tasks. The result is a smart bank branch experience that feels intuitive, efficient, and purpose-driven—powered by AI, yet centered on simplicity and speed.
